What Can You Expect After Penile Implant Surgery?

If you are planning on having penile implant surgery, you may be worried about what you can expect to happen during it, as well as what to expect afterwards. Your urologist specializing in penile implants will talk to you extensively about what you can expect throughout this process. Most men will find that the recovery does take some time and may be uncomfortable, but the benefits it can offer are often well worth it. And, your recovery will differ from others.

During the First 48 Hours

The most difficult part of the healing process after penile implant surgery is the following two days. During this time, you’ll need to minimize the amount of time you are active and instead give your body time to heal. This means laying on your back as much as possible. You should also try to walk, for about 15 minutes three times a day to improve mobility after healing. Most patients will be able to return to work after a week, but should keep movement limited until you heal fully.

It is important to encourage healing, but you may need to take some extra steps to help support the pain or discomfort you are in. After three days, you’ll want to take several baths a day. This will help to reduce the amount of swelling you have and it will help to reduce any pain in the area. The warm water can be beneficial but you should not scrub the incision down. Your doctor will tell you how to handle caring for the incision. It can take up to 14 days for the swelling to go away completely. As the swelling resides, though, the pain will subside as well and you’ll be more mobile as well.

It can be worrisome to know what you can and cannot do after this type of invasive procedure. Generally, in 14 days, you’ll have the stitches removed and, you’ll be able to resume your sexual activity at the fourth to eighth week after the procedure. However, this really depends on your doctor’s recommendations. Be sure to get all of your questions fully answered before you have the procedure. What Happens During Penile Implant Surgery?

Many men can benefit from the use of a penile implant. This is an excellent way to improve your ability to have sexual relations and a more normal looking and feeling penis. Yet, many men worry about the process and, more specifically, the penile implant surgery. What can you expect from this process? In every situation, the surgery will differ based on the type of implant as well as your overall body shape. However, most people will find the procedure is not overwhelming and is safe. When you visit your penile implant doctor in NYC, he or she will help provide more specific information about what you can expect.

What Surgery Is Like

Generally, penile implant surgery is limitedly invasive. This means that the individual will have a lower risk of complications and a faster recovery time. However, it is surgery and there are risks. Generally, the process will begin with pre-operative care. This will include helping you to relax and getting you set up for anesthesia. The doctor will talk to you before the procedure an answer any of the questions you have.

Depending on the type of penile implant you are getting, your surgery could involve one or more incisions into your penis, scrotum, and body. The incisions are small, but are necessary to gain access to the area. Most men will find that the procedure does not cause much, if any, scarring. Once the incisions are made, the doctor will then insert the implant in the proper location. This may include adding the pump to the scrotum depending on the type of implant. He or she will also test the components to ensure they are working properly and that no complications occur.

Recovering from penile implant surgery is not necessarily difficult. Most patients will be sore and tender for several days. Your doctor will provide specific instructions on how to care for your incisions, when to use the implant, and what to expect in terms of recovery. Many men will need some downtime to recovery, especially immediately after the surgery as the anesthesia wears off. You are likely to go home the same day, though some patients may need to stay overnight.
